bringing about overall performance concerns. For the functions level the ease and pace with which new programs might be deployed has resulted in several organisations resolving the problems of ‘server sprawl’, only being faced with The brand new dilemma of ‘Virtual Equipment sprawl’.
Outlined under are ten things to consider for Virtualisation Greatest Exercise:
one. Standardise
The main advantages of standardising throughout all areas of the Digital Infrastructure are ease of management and troubleshooting. This features: application revisions; components configurations; server builds requirements; naming conventions; storage and network configuration. Administration is less complicated for the reason that all components are interchangeable and of a known configuration; On top of that root-trigger Assessment is less complicated when the quantity of variables is retained into a bare minimum. Remember; hosts with incompatible CPU forms or stepping households’ can avoid VMware VMotion Performing accurately.
Requirements ought to be defined and documented through the organizing system and subsequently adhered to all through deployment. Proposed alterations to the surroundings really should be reviewed, agreed and documented within an enforced ‘Improve Regulate Procedure’.
2. Optimise the Community
The community is vital into the functionality and resilience with the Digital Infrastructure – i.e. Besides stop-person traffic, the network is the first means by which the Virtual Infrastructure is managed (by Digital Heart) and implies of fault tolerance – using VMotion. For a lot of organisations the community is also the method by which they hook up with their storage. VMware endorses that there are a minimum of 4 Gigabit network adapters for each ESX 3.x host-two hooked up to a vSwitch to the administration network (service console, VMkernel, and VMotion), and two attached to the vSwitch for that VM network to support the virtual equipment. In follow further segmentation is recommended. Although placing several NICs in a single vSwitch offers NIC redundancy and failover, positioning all NICs on the same vSwitch restricts community segmentation, perhaps bringing about functionality bottlenecks. An exceptional equilibrium as a result needs to be struck among community redundancy and targeted traffic segmentation.
three. Optimise the Storage Configuration
Optimisation in the storage natural environment will rely on the storage System / protocols getting used. All Digital Hosts must be configured with various paths for the storage – to allow for failover in case an Energetic path fails. ESX involves indigenous multi-pathing assistance with the virtualisation layer. Multi-pathing allows an ESX host to keep up a constant link amongst the host plus a storage gadget in the event of failure of a host bus adapter (HBA), swap, storage controller, storage processor, or perhaps a Fibre Channel/iSCSI network connection. All ESX hosts belonging to precisely the same VMware DRS or VMware HA cluster for VI3, or two conclusion details of a VMotion migration want to own access to a similar shared storage.
SAN LUNs need to be correctly zoned so that every host can see the shared storage. If zoning is completed improperly these that a bunch can not see sure shared LUNs, this could cause problems with VMotion, VMware DRS and VMware HA (VI3). So as to enhance overall performance and steer clear of the opportunity for storage access competition difficulties, LUNs must be zoned only for the hosts that have to have them.
In instances where by several Guest OSes need to be configured to an iSCSI SAN it could be preferable to use the software initiator designed into ESX. Working with just one iSCSI initiator with the host amount may well boost effectiveness over multiple aggregated initiators with the Guest degree.
four. Allocate Enough Storage Potential for Snapshots
Snapshots make it possible for point-in-time copies of Virtual Machines to become taken, that may subsequently be employed for tests and/or Restoration uses. A snapshot contains block-level deltas from the prior disk state – comprised of the base disk and duplicate on write (COW) documents that reflect changes – as being a bitmap of all transformed blocks on The bottom disk. Whilst can be quite beneficial, treatment needs to be taken in employing a lot of VMware based snapshots, which consume a considerable number of extra disk Place. VMware suggests organizing on offering at least fifteen-twenty% of no cost House for snapshots. Alternatively it may be preferable to use storage-dependent snapshots, which only eat capability on incremental writes.
5. Stability
The security from the Digital Infrastructure could be enhanced by restricting use of the ‘root’ person. The ‘root’ account can change any configuration environment within just an ESX host, making it tough to control and audit the modifications made. Remote access utilizing the ‘root’ account needs to be disabled; alternatively people should really log in remotely as a regular person to be able to preserve an audit trail of consumer obtain, elevating their access level to ‘root’ privileges if demanded.
VirtualCenter also has quite a few ‘roles’ which can be assigned to customers to refine the granularity of the security privileges assigned to person customers. As a way to tighten security on the management community, shut down TCP ports to the service console besides Those people utilized by ESX and VirtualCenter. Use protected shell (ssh) and safe copy (scp) for accessibility and to transfer data files to and through the provider console as opposed to by decreased protection procedures (telnet and ftp).
Boost the security of packets travelling above the network by segmenting community website traffic travelling over a similar physical NIC employing ‘VLAN tagging’. VMware ESX supports IEEE 802.1Q VLAN tagging to take full advantage of Digital LAN networks. VLAN tagging has little effect on functionality and allows VMs being more secure given that network packets are restricted to those about the segmented VLAN. Employing VLAN tagging can lessen the quantity of Bodily NICs required to support extra network segments. VLANs offer logical groupings of network ports as whenever they were all on the identical physical port to individual networks.
6. Determine a normal Virtual Machine Provisioning Course of action
Have standard tips and treatments set up as a way to control the Virtual Device provisioning system. Defining suggestions for sizing Virtual Machines with regard to range of virtual CPUs and level of RAM, based mostly on the Running Procedure and software workload eases deployment and tends to make source utilisation and ahead capacity setting up additional predictive i.e. helping directors to ensure that there are adequate means to fulfill the expected workloads. Requests that exceed conventional pointers should be managed as exception circumstances demanding vital approvals.
Virtual Equipment must be defined dependent on their anticipated genuine demands for CPU and RAM, not on the means available to them from the Actual physical ecosystem, which frequently are unused and wasted. ESX performs greatest with functioning Digital Equipment minimized to one Digital CPU; Virtual machines with two or four virtual CPUs (Digital SMP) should only be used when needed. Only giving all virtual equipment use of two or 4 Digital CPUs at any given time on an ESX host will likely squander resources, with no demonstrable performance gain. The reason is that only a few programs basically require various CPUs, and several virtual equipment can run fine with just one Digital CPU.
Should the applications made use of throughout the Digital machine usually are not multithreaded and effective at Benefiting from the second CPU, owning the extra virtual CPU will not give any increase in functionality. The ESX scheduler reserves two or four CPUs (cores) concurrently to run Digital SMP Digital equipment. If a dual CPU virtual equipment could run high-quality as only one CPU virtual equipment, take into consideration that whenever that Digital machine is running, a CPU is wasted and An additional one CPU Digital equipment may be prevented from running.
Digital machines should be sized properly for RAM. It really is tempting with ESX to assign more RAM to the virtual equipment due to the fact if it isn’t going to need to have the additional RAM, an ESX host shares that RAM or forces it to offer some up quickly throughout the balloon driver. Sadly, the visitor OS is probably going to little by little fill that RAM with out of date pages just because it’s the home. If all visitors on an ESX host are sized by doing this they could continually swap out “unneeded” RAM with one another. Furthermore, keep away from overtly starving a RAM over a VM by purposely offering it considerably less RAM than wanted within the hopes of making use of ESX’s similar memory page sharing. RAM starvation can result in lousy VM Visitor overall performance.
Dependable suggestions for sizing Digital disks according to Working Method and application workload kind will help take care of free of charge disk space and make disk usage extra predictable. Requests that exceed normal pointers might be dealt with as exception cases requiring required approvals.
To avoid wasting Room, stay away from producing virtual disks that are much larger than necessary with the Visitor. A virtual disk could be expanded after its initial creation (although a Software inside the Visitor is essential to recognize the additional House) but shrinking a Digital disk is not supported. Sizing Digital disks correctly helps conserve storage space.
Virtual machines must have by default just one Digital NIC. Aquiring a 2nd virtual NIC won’t end in any gains Except the next Digital NIC is attached to some second vSwitch to offer redundancy within the vSwitch and Actual physical adapter degree.
seven. Provision Digital Machines from Templates
Developing Virtual Equipment from scratch is each time-consuming and increases the possible of introducing anomalies and mistakes. So that you can facilitate the rapid deployment of new programs to the Digital Infrastructure, directors should make and manage a variety of conventional Functioning Procedure / application ‘grasp installations, stored as ‘VirtualCenter templates. Using these templates eradicated many of the typical, time-consuming phases from the implementation approach, lessening time-to-deployment, even though making certain that every new server has An analogous configuration i.e. decreasing mistakes, minimising chance and administration overhead.
8. Develop and utilise Source Swimming pools to further improve SLAs
Resource Pools allow administrators to Enhance the Service Amounts they provide to their customers by supplying Digital Machines in just a source pool to own use of a guaranteed volume of CPU and RAM assets.
Resource swimming pools are formed by reservation quantities, boundaries, and shares. Reservations are guaranteed minimums. Boundaries determine the boundaries in the useful resource pool and prevent the VMs inside the useful resource pool from tapping further sources. Shares are used to assign relative priorities. Resource swimming pools let proactive curtailing and control of consumer utilization. Useful resource swimming pools may be nested. Additionally, reservations is usually expandable, that means that if a pool hits its reservation, it could try to reserve (“borrow”) more assets from the father or mother whenever they are offered. Doing this takes away readily available assets to be used or reservation because of the mum or dad or other entities. The whole reservation can by no means exceed the Restrict in the useful resource pool despite the quantity of assets can be found into the dad or mum. Useful resource swimming pools can span multiple hosts. Having said that, a VM can only operate on just one host at a time and therefore can’t use a lot more CPU or RAM cycles than a provided host has.
nine. Equilibrium Workloads across Hosts making use of VMware DRS
VMware DRS (Dynamic Source Scheduling) permits an organisation to supply Provider Stage assures back to its consumers, by dynamically balancing Virtual Device workloads across several ESX Hosts configured within a cluster, in line with their resource needs i.e. as a way to prevent Virtual Machines turning into constrained, whilst ESX Hosts stand comparatively idle.
VMware DRS aggregates CPU and RAM means throughout a cluster of hosts. Pooling this sort of sources alongside one another permits VirtualCenter to intelligently calculate and decide where by resource loads are imbalanced, when retaining observe of every one of the source reservations, boundaries, and shares. VirtualCenter may make tips for replacement of managing VMs or even immediately shift workloads all-around working with VMotion.
If an ESX Host has to be brought down in an effort to undertake components upkeep, patching or enhance, VMware DRS can even be used to automatically migrate Digital Machine workloads from off in the effected server, minimising the effect on the top-customers.
10. Details Security and Significant Availability
Having virtualised the Actual Home depot health check physical server estate it is crucial that an answer is in position to guard, backup and Get well the ecosystem in line with the organisation’s Company Degree Agreements.
Utilise the inherent superior availability features of VMware VI3 to improve fault tolerance i.e. VMware DRS and HA, as a way to load stability workloads, and defend them towards prepared / unplanned downtime.
Realize the likely solitary details of failure within a VMware Infrastructure and system for redundancy exactly where probable. The VirtualCenter database, license server information residing around the license server, and datastores that contains VMs are all single factors of failure that needs to be routinely backed up. The remainder of VMware Infrastructure is usually architected for maximum redundancy via teaming or very hot spares. For teaming, use a number of hosts with many vSwitches and a number of Bodily NICs. Use multi-pathing to storage with multiple HBAs, switches, and storage processors. Use equivalent host components where ever feasible to facilitate quick restores or reinstallation. Have scorching spares for that VirtualCenter Server and license server.
Use a approach in spot for restoring ESX hosts. Identify and again up custom made files and partitions for each ESX host. Usually, distinct customisations to hosts need to be averted or minimised so that every host could be quickly recreated by way of a uncomplicated reinstallation, and hosts is often conveniently changed. Have a very standardised treatments or perhaps a ‘runbook’ in place so that an ESX Host could be reinstalled procedurally or via a script, so that you can hasten recovery.
Possess a course of action in spot for backing-up/restoring the VirtualCenter database. The VirtualCenter databases is just one repository of configuration info on ESX hosts and their Digital Equipment. There is also historical performance data that’s logged. Backing up the databases preserves the historical details and minimizes downtime within the function of disaster and Restoration.
Have a very system in spot for backing up/restoring license server information. The license server for VMware Infrastructure 3 shops uploaded licenses in an area Listing. Back again up the documents so that they are available in the occasion of catastrophe In case the license server needs to be recreated or reinstalled somewhere else. Utilizing a mapped drive into a network share to keep the license documents may be beneficial. Alternatively, license files may be manually retrieved in the VMware Web site by logging in utilizing a registered account. ESX, VirtualCenter, and Virtual Devices will continue on to work with a grace period of 14 times if a link towards the license server is severed. Specific qualities connected with incorporating or eradicating hosts are disallowed through the grace time period. Following the grace time period finishes, working Virtual Equipment stay powered on, but Virtual Machines can’t be run on and VMotion migrations are disallowed.
Have got a system in spot for backing up/restoring Digital Equipment. Virtual Machines is often backed up employing standard approaches that use to Actual physical machines by utilization of backup brokers mounted in the Guest OSes. Even so, the usage of backup brokers in Each individual Virtual Device is pricey; in addition the aggregated network website traffic of numerous Digital Equipment functioning on one ESX host all being backed up at the same time may lead to higher community utilization than could be tolerated. So that you can deal with these concerns it is often effective to employ a storage centered backup / recovery tactic i.e. making use of readily available operation within the storage vendor to provide ‘crash-dependable’ (or in the situation of a database application ‘software-constant’) snapshots of the Virtual Devices, which can then be backed-up tom tape or simply a disk-primarily based library.
Have a Disaster Recovery Approach that’s provides a from a complete internet site-level failure. A secondary Catastrophe Restoration internet site is needed to Recuperate small business operations. A result of the extenuating instances, these treatments give attention to a shorter prioritized listing of crucial services to restore and reduced than normal efficiency ranges might typically be tolerated. It could be desirable to prioritise purposes, based upon their criticality on the organization i.e. tier 1 is for your most important apps, and tier 3 is for your the very least significant purposes. Assistance stage agreements are Specifically essential for catastrophe recovery due to the fact their definitions support provide get to chaotic situations following a disaster. A approach for the way to restore partial business functions attributable to the loss of a Key web page needs to be developed, along with the prepare needs to be tested frequently. VMware Web-site Recovery Supervisor may be applied to be able to outline and automate Restoration of the Digital Infrastructure at the Secondary site.